Recently, the actor made her debut at Cannes Film Festival and greeted the entire crowd including the camera people with Namaste. The 36-year-old actor sizzled the show dressed in a strapless shimmery black gown with a red glittery red band. The dual shade of the gown with a high slit made the actor look more ravishing.
Further, she opted for soft curls and her on-point winged eyeliner made her look even more glamorous. Priyanka Chopra’ attire at Cannes 2019 was designed by Roberto Cavalli. Talking about her professional life, the actor is busy shooting for her upcoming film The Sky Is Pink, which is a biographical film based on the life of a motivational speaker Aisha Chaudhary, who is suffering from pulmonary fibrosis.
The film is directed by Shonali Bose and is co-produced by Ronnie Screwvala, Siddharth Roy Kapur and Priyanka Chopra under the banners of RSVP Movies, Roy Kapur Films and Purple Pebble Pictures. The film features Zaira Wasim, Farhan Akhtar and Priyanka Chopra in lead roles and will hit the silver screens on October 11, 2019.
